LINCOLN WSC

PWSID: TX1440006 · Lincoln, TX · Serves 750 people

According to E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S), LINCOLN WSC (PWSID TX1440006) in Lincoln, TX is listed as a CWS water system covering about 750 people. The same extract lists 11 health-based violation records spanning 2017-2023. Those 11 health-based rows for LINCOLN WSC cover contaminants such as TTHM; they remain historical EPA registry entries, not a current compliance or drinkability score.

PlainEnviro's health-based SDWIS extract covers monitoring and reporting violations only -- it does not include unresolved enforcement actions in progress or corrective steps a utility has taken since the extract date. 1 distinct EPA contaminant code appears in this system's record, including TTHM. Recorded violations span 2017–2023. Day-to-day primacy enforcement for this system runs through the Texas drinking-water program, not EPA directly.

A historical health-based record does not necessarily describe current water quality or compliance. The most authoritative current source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the Texas state drinking-water program's public portal.
